Job Description

  • Ingredion is hiring a Quality Documentation Specialist to review, lead, and respond daily to high volume customer requests in our customer document system. The Quality Documentation Specialist will respond to customer requests for product and manufacturing site documents and questionnaires. You will meet customer response team goals and improve the customer documentation system as part of our Quality team.

    As a Customer Documentation Specialist your responsibilities will include:

    • Completing a high volume of incoming customer requests daily. Responding to requests for standard documents, questionnaires, customer specifications, and quality agreements.
    • Working collaboratively with technical, manufacturing, quality, and customer support groups to complete customer questionnaires.
    • Providing customer letters in response to standard inquiries; coordinating and overseeing the response to non-standard inquires and requests.
    • Developing and maintaining a deep understanding of our products and manufacturing sites
    • Supporting the generation of needed documentation by working with appropriate parties within and external to quality.
    • Collaborating with other members of the Quality team to maintain and continuously improve the systems and databases.
    • Supporting the implementation to Standard Work.
    • Identifying and completing continuous improvement projects.
    • Organizing and maintaining all quality documentation and standard letters and tracking responses to customer inquiries.
    • Working as part of a team to ensure customer documentation response process functions efficiently.
    • Working with Sales to ensure requests are complete and prioritized as needed

    If you hold the following qualifications, we are interested in you:

    • Bachelor’s Degree in Microbiology, Chemistry, Food Science, or in related science field; or commensurate experience in quality, operations, or regulatory areas.
    • Basic knowledge of hydrocolloids, corn wet milling process, starches, sweeteners, or the food ingredient experience.
    • Confirmed ability to work well independently with minimal supervision; actively seeks mentorship when needed to maintain progress on assignments.
    • Excellent time management skills; ability to handle multiple requests/assignments at a time and complete assigned requests accurately and on a timely basis.
    • Excellent computer skills; proficient in Microsoft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int, graphics, and data base software.
    • Excellent verbal and written social skills.
    • Excellent listening and communication skills.
    • Strong attention to detail and excellent organization skills
